Question about location of RSVP date

Hi ladies,

We are doing online RSVPs through our wedding website and I had a question about where the RSVP deadline should go. At the bottom of our invites that we are mailing to our guests I am going to including our website address as such:

RSVP @ www.b&a.com

Do I need to add "by June 20" on the invite or let them make their way to the website and put the date there on the RSVP page?

Not sure which to do... Thanks ladies!!

Re: Question about location of RSVP date

  • I am not a fan of electronic RSVPs just because your website could crash or something in the system could go wonky.

    Anywho, I would provide a separate RSVP card that states something like:
    The favor of your eRSVP is requested by June 20, 2014
    www.b&a.com

  • yes, you should still put a respond by date so people know by when you need a response. I'm assuming you need a head count for food and you want that at least two weeks before the wedding date (or sooner depending on your vendor). I put my response due by date one month before the wedding, that gave me time to do follow up calls to people who didn't response in a time frame that wasn't stressful for me.
